Runbook: Formula Sandbox (Tallygrove)

User-supplied formulas run inside the Cribwork sandbox with no filesystem or network access. Reviewers: reject any PR that widens the allowlist of callable builtins without a design note. To reproduce sandbox escapes locally, run the harness with TALLYGROVE_SANDBOX_STRICT=1 and a two-second evaluation timeout. The harness pulls corpus fixtures from the internal mirror, which requires an access credential; add it to your env file on the next line.

vault entry, fadup-tagag: RELAY_SECRET8=2fd92179

The sidecar scrapes application metrics over a local loopback endpoint, aggregates them in memory, and forwards rollups to the central collector every 30 seconds over mutual TLS. It never reads application payloads or logs, holds no persistent storage, and runs under a read-only filesystem with a dedicated service account. Label cardinality is capped to prevent exfiltration via metric names. The full threat model and configuration reference are on the internal page below.

runbook for tagug-hafog: https://jira.lumiclabs.internal/projects/pages/pages/9773c0d8

The tax-rate lookup cache in the Breva checkout service worries me. Entries are keyed only by region code, so a stale or poisoned entry would apply the wrong rate to every order in that region until expiry. Please verify: TTLs are short enough to bound exposure, negative lookups aren't cached, and the refresh path revalidates against the signed rate feed rather than trusting upstream blindly. Also confirm eviction is size-bounded so an attacker can't churn the keyspace. Current cache settings for review:

limits module of yagaf-yajef:
RATE_LIMITS = {
    "novwyn": 950,
    "wenath": 428,
    "prawyn": 413,
    "gorvan": 539,
    "praael": 870,
    "drumir": 113,
    "gordor": 439,
}